Tech spending is poised to rebound as the economy re-opens in 2021. CIOs and IT buyers expect a 4% increase in 2021 spending and we believe the number will actually be higher-- in the 6-7% range. Drivers are: continued fine-tuning of and investment in digital strategies-- e.g. cloud, security, AI, data, and automation. Application modernization initiatives continue to attract attention. We also expect more support with work from home demand - e.g. laptops. We’re even seeing pent up demand for data center infrastructure.
The major risk to this scenario remains the pace of reopening. However even if there are speed bumps to the vaccine rollout and herd immunity, we believe tech spending will grow at least 2 points faster than GDP, currently forecast at 4.1 percent.
